Effects: add diagnostic tests on contracts
- Make AbstractDiagnosticsTest dump function contracts - Add diagnostics tests on parsing contracts - Add diagnostics tests on smartcats in presence of functions with contracts - Add diagnostics tests on initialization and flow in presence of in-place called lambdas ========== Introduction of EffectSystem: 16/18
